JOB SUMMARY
Our Rotor-Wing Pilots provide customer oriented, high quality air medical transport services in a safe and efficient manner. The pilot is expected to act as a proactive and integral team player, both in flight, and during ground operations, utilizing communication and technical skills which will strengthen the company goal of being held in highest regard within the EMS industry.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S/DUTIES
• Maintains a schedule as set forth by the company.
• Ensures aircraft readiness for flight dispatches, these items to include, as described in the appropriate manuals, but not limited to: * All FAR requirements * All Company requirements* Aircraft cleanliness duties * All flight crew requirements
• Accurately completes, in entirety, all required paperwork duties, i.e., duty shift change form, load manifests, duty/time sheets, all within scheduled due dates.
• Continues in educational betterment, e.g., computer training, ground training and flight training.
• Ensures that any and all pertinent information about flight operations will be disseminated to his/her shift change pilot and/or disseminated through the Company Communications Board per policy.
• Conducts himself/herself in a professional manner at all times.
• Attends meetings when required, and is available for training and check-flights outside of normal duty shift rotation.
• Upholds current company policies and procedures.
• Performs other duties during scheduled shift as requested by Director of Operations or Chief Pilot.
• Maintains safety as the primary concern.
• Performs other duties as assigned
QUALIFICATIONS
Minimum Qualifications
• Current FAA Commercial Certificate with rotorcraft
• Helicopter instrument rating
• Current FAA Class II Medical Certificate
• 2,000 Total flight hours
• 1,500 Total Helicopter Hour
• 1,000 total helicopter PIC hours
• 500 Turbine Helicopter Hours
• Minimum of 200 helicopter night flight hours (aided and/or unaided)
Preferred Experience:
• B407 Experience Preferred
Pilot Incentives:
• $10,000 Salary increase and $7,500.00 per year Instructor Stipend upon completion of Instructor Training
• $7,500.00 per year Check Airman Stipend once certified
INSTRUCTOR / CHECK AIRMAN
• Reports to the Director of Standardization & Training.
• Coordinates with the Director of Standardization & Training regarding scheduling.
• Assists in the development, evaluation and performance of the following (as appropriate):
• Basic Indoctrination Training
• Initial and recurrent ground training
• Initial and recurrent flight training
• Instrument training (ground and flight)
• Night vision goggle (NVG) training (ground and flight).
• Qualification and evaluation flight operations.
• Requalification and Transition training
• Assists in the development and implementation of flight and ground training schedules.
• Assists the Director of Operations, Chief Pilot, and Director of Standardization & Training in all pilot record keeping requirements in accordance with applicable FARs and policies.
• Assists the Chief Pilot and Director of Standardization & Training in the development of the aircraft checklists and Med-Trans Pilot Training Programs.
• Assists the Director of Standardization & Training and Director of Safety in investigating aviation mishaps and performing root cause analysis.
• Corrects out-of-compliance issues immediately. When unable to be corrected immediately, the Certificate Compliance Evaluator coordinates with the Director of Standardization & Training,
• Regional Maintenance Manager, Director of Operations, Director of Safety, or Chief Pilot as appropriate to confirm the problem is corrected.
• Validates that standardized training and checking procedures, required by the certificate, are adhered to.
• Evaluates operational compliance including all aspects of safety, flight operations, maintenance operations, and other procedures and policies as described in the General Operations Manual.
• Has authority to cease operations when an out-of-compliance matter is of a safety or regulatory concern.
• Performs as Check Airman, Flight Instructor, and Ground Instructor.
• Reports all out-of-compliance issues to the Director of Operations, Chief Pilot or Director of Standardization & Training.
• Submits all reports regarding training to the Flight Operations Records Department.
• Understands and is knowledgeable of FARs, Med-Trans General Operations Manual, Training Manual and other required manuals.
• Performs other duties as assigned.
